While lawyers and judges are the ultimate legal experts, of course, I believe that every citizen should take the time to learn a little about law for several reasons. First, it is important to know your rights, and knowing them can come in handy if anyone ever accuses you of a crime you didn't commit or threatens you legally in another other way. Second, learning about your local, state, and federal laws can help you act as a better citizen. When election time comes around, you can then truly understand ever change in law being proposed by a candidate and whether it benefits society or not.     If you're facing a felony conviction, then you might be worried about how that conviction could impact your life. You might be worried about being able to keep your current job, for example, or you could be worried about being able to find a job in the future. Employment is just one concern that many people have when facing a felony conviction, but it's still a legitimate concern to have. Not only is it a good idea to hire a felony lawyer for other reasons, but you should know that hiring one might just help you stay employed.
